ABSTRACT

BACKGROUND AND PURPOSE: The Woven EndoBridge device (WEB) was introduced for the intrasaccular treatment of wide-neck aneurysms without the need for adjunctive devices. We used the WEB as a primary treatment for 100 ruptured aneurysms regardless of neck size or location. In this study, we present the long-term follow-up of 78 surviving patients. MATERIALS AND METHODS: Between February 2015 and April 2017, one hundred ruptured aneurysms were treated with the WEB. For surviving patients, angiographic and clinical follow-up was scheduled at 3 months, and 3T MRA and clinical follow-up, at 6, 12, 36, and 60 months. Of 100 patients, 18 died during hospital admission, and in 4, the ruptured aneurysm was additionally treated. The remaining 78 patients had a mean follow-up of 51 months (median, 52 months; range, 5-84 months). There were 57 women and 21 men, with a mean age of 58.5 years (median, 59 years; range, 24-80 years). Of 78 aneurysms with long-term follow-up, 52 (66%) had a wide neck. RESULTS: Of 78 ruptured aneurysms, 56 (72%) remained completely occluded and 17 (22%) had a stable small neck remnant. Five of 78 aneurysms (6%; 95% CI, 2.4%-14.5%) reopened during follow-up and were additionally treated. There were no rebleeds during follow-up. CONCLUSIONS: Treatment of ruptured aneurysms with the WEB was safe and effective and has long-term results comparable with those of simple coiling of small-neck aneurysms. The WEB proved to be a valuable alternative to coils for both wide- and small-neck ruptured aneurysms without the need for stents, balloons, or antiplatelet therapy.

ABSTRACT

OBJECTIVE: It is still not clear whether Gamma Knife radiosurgery (GKRS) for nonfunctional pituitary adenomas should be used as a standard adjuvant postoperative therapy or applied when there is documented progression of the remnant on follow-up magnetic resonance imaging. METHODS: We performed a retrospective study of patients with nonfunctional pituitary adenomas who underwent primary surgery and GKRS between 2002 and 2015. Patients were divided into 2 groups on the basis of the GKRS indication: adjuvant treatment (GKRS ≤6 months postoperatively) or delayed treatment (GKRS if documented progression occurred on the follow-up magnetic resonance imaging). RESULTS: Fifty patients were included and grouped based on adjuvant (n = 13) or delayed (n = 37) GKRS following primary surgery. The adjuvant and delayed groups had 10-year actuarial tumor control rates of 92% and 96% (P = 0.408), respectively. The 10-year actuarial endocrinologic control rate was 82% for the adjuvant group and 49% for the delayed group (P = 0.597). None of the patients developed any new neurologic deficit post-GKRS. GKRS-induced complications (intratumoral bleeding and tumoral tissue inflammation) occurred in 6% of the patients, of whom 4% were in the delayed group and 2% in the adjuvant group. CONCLUSION: Adjuvant treatment with GKRS yields the same high long-term tumor control as delayed GKRS. Neither adjuvant nor delayed GKRS induced additional neurologic complications. There is a trend that adjuvant GKRS induces less additional endocrinologic deficits compared with delayed GKRS.
